CAPITOL ADDS TWO MARKETING CHIEFS

Capitol Records has hired two new senior vice presidents of marketing: Ray Alba, formerly a PR exec at Epic Records, and Nathan Sheppard, erstwhile Label Relations Manager at YouTube Music.

They will report to CMG President Arjun Pulijal and be based at the Tower.

“Ray and Nathan share the artist-first ethos that lies at the very heart of the new CMG, and they bring a wealth of perspective and experience to their new positions,” Pulijal said. “They have each conceived and executed some of the most innovative campaigns the industry has seen in recent years, and I couldn’t be happier that they’ll be devoting their abilities and energies to Capitol Records.”

Alba was SVP of Publicity at Epic, where his projects included Future’s High Off Life and 21 Savage’s Savage Mode II. Prior to joining Epic in 2018, he was VP of Publicity/Head of Urban Publicity at Interscope Geffen A&M Records, from 2015 through 2018.

Sheppard began at YouTube Music in 2015 and was most recently Senior Label Relations Manager on the West Coast. His undertakings have spanned activations for Paul McCartney’s Live From Grand Central Station, Katy Perry’s four-day Witness Worldwide livestream and Olivia Rodrigo’s Sour Prom YouTube film.
